Simple Sketching Tips for Beginners

Starting with sketching can feel intimidating. You look at other people’s work and wonder how they make it look so easy. The truth is, every artist starts at the same place. The difference is practice and a few good habits. This guide will help you build confidence and actually enjoy the process.

1. Start with Basic Shapes

Everything around you can be broken down into simple shapes like circles, squares, and cylinders.

Instead of trying to draw a face or a hand perfectly, start by sketching the basic structure:

  • Heads → circles

  • Bodies → ovals and rectangles

  • Objects → combinations of cubes and cylinders

This makes complex drawings much easier to manage.

2. Keep Your Lines Light

Pressing too hard too soon makes it difficult to fix mistakes.

Use light, loose lines at the beginning. Think of them as a rough guide, not the final drawing. Once you’re happy with the shape, you can go over it with darker lines.
